In Grub Customizer, select Windows Boot … chaine konig xg 12 pro 245WebMay 29, 2024 · After you have to edit /etc/default/grub and set the corresponding number to GRUB_DEFAULT=0. In my case Windows is entry n°2 so it will be GRUB_DEFAULT=2 Then you have to use sudo update-grub to update your grub, and now your computer will always boot windows by default.
